PERU, Vt. — Bromley Mountain Resort, a year-round destination in southern Vermont, is expanding its summer offerings with the debut of Mountain Towers, a dynamic new climbing attraction set to open on July 5. The addition strengthens Bromley’s reputation as a hub for family-friendly outdoor activities, drawing both locals and tourists to its slopeside adventure park.
The Mountain Towers, designed by Eldorado Climbing, consist of two 19-foot structures featuring floating cubes and steps that shift underfoot, creating a range of challenges for climbers of all skill levels. Climbers can tackle the towers solo or race side-by-side, secured by TRUBLUE Auto Belay systems with self-regulating magnetic braking for safety. Positioned next to the alpine slide, the towers offer sweeping views of Vermont’s Green Mountains, blending physical exertion with the region’s natural splendor.
“Bromley’s summer adventure park is about connecting with the outdoors and each other,” said Josh Witkin, Bromley’s general manager and president. “Mountain Towers adds an active, engaging element to our lineup, set against the backdrop of Vermont’s stunning landscape.”
Bromley’s adventure park already boasts a diverse array of attractions, including an alpine slide, waterslide, mini golf, disc golf, bumper boats, and scenic chairlift rides.
